Agree with what you guys have said, and now that we've been to a few big academic camps like Stanford, AZ Fall Classic, and Headfirst... we've learned it's mostly about the P's and C's! Coaches are trying to build a recruiting roster around these guys first, then they'll get to the position players.
Knowing this and given my son is a SS, I would have managed the showcases and camps a bit differently. I would have incorporated more individual camps the rising junior summer prior to going to the HF Jupiter Camp in November.
If I had an 8th or 9th grader, I'd be focused on the best travel team possible where I can start and ensuring that the travel team plays at a few of the big tournaments where college coaches like to attend (PG World Series, PG WWBA, PG BCS, Nashville Music City).
